BOYS CROSS COUNTRY
The boys cross-country team is led by Bill Dawson. Bill is starting his 43rd year as a coach! Bill’s assistants are Jason Jecman and Joe Stubenvol. The team opens the season on Wednesday against the Zee Bees of Zion.
GIRLS CROSS COUNTRY
The head coach for the girls cross-country team is Brett Heimstedt. His assistants are Louie Klein and Don Proft. The girls start the season off on Tuesday running against Zion.
BOYS GOLF
Dave Zaban is the head golf coach. Ryan Bruno is his assistant. Varsity lost to Grayslake North 168-175. The top scores were: Nick Steinhilber with a 41. Andreas Ackron and Parker Martin both shot 43. Andrew Cadiena came in with a 48. The JV team had a great week. They smoked Grayslake North 182-204. They were led by Charlie Badgley (Soph) 41. Tristan Knoll (Frosh) 44. Nick Carpita (Soph) 48. Vaughn Hartnig (Soph) 49. Drew Deney (Soph) 49. On Saturday, they won The Libertyville Invite against Libertyville, Mundelein, Grayslake North, Grant, and Vernon Hills! Top Scorers were:Charlie Badgley (Soph) 85, Vaughn Hartnig (Soph) 85, Nick Carpita (Soph) 88, and Tristan Knoll (Frosh) 92. Next up is Deerfeild for the JV on Monday and NSC competition begins for both levels on Thursday against Zion.
GIRLS GOLF
Leigh Ann Boncher leads the girls golf team. Her assistant is Demetri Georgatsos. The girls defeated Grant in its first home match of the season at Bittersweet. Senior Sydney Bornhorst led the team with a 41. Also scoring for Varsity: sophomore Alaina Goeden 47, sophomore Mia Cosnotti 50, and sophomore Ally Badgley 53. Juniors Mia Bornhorst and Kylee Wiltse also played Varsity. Freshman Sophia Pas led the JV with a 50. Also scoring for JV: sophomore Gracie Haupt 53, junior Olivia Pas 57, and senior Megan Flesher 70. The varsity team placed 4th in the Libertyville Invite at Shepherd’s Crook on Friday with a 359. The top scores included: Sydney Bornhorst 85, Alaina Goeden 86, Mia Bornhorst 86, and Ally Badgley 102. The Devils don’t tee it up again until September 1st against Lake Zurich.
